数据库连接工具主要包括以下几类:1. JDBC(Java Database Connectivity)连接工具,适用于Java应用程序;2. ODBC(Open Database Connectivity)连接工具,适用于多种编程语言;3. ADO.NET连接工具,主要针对.NET框架;4. Python的数据库连接库,如MySQLdb、pymysql等;5. PHP的数据库连接库,如PDO、mysqli等;6. Node.js的数据库连接库,如mysql、pg等,这些工具能够帮助开发者方便地连接到不同的数据库系统,实现数据的查询、插入、更新和删除等操作。
轻松连接,高效管理
真实用户解答: 嗨,我是小王,最近我在项目中遇到了数据库连接的问题,感觉有点头疼,我想了解一下市面上有哪些好的数据库连接工具,能够帮助我轻松地连接和管理数据库,有没有高手能推荐一下呢?
下面,我就来为大家地盘点一下数据库连接工具的类型和特点,帮助大家找到最适合自己的工具。
通过以上盘点,相信大家对数据库连接工具有了更深入的了解,选择合适的数据库连接工具,可以让我们更加高效地管理和使用数据库,希望这篇文章能帮助到正在寻找数据库连接工具的你。
其他相关扩展阅读资料参考文献:
数据库连接工具是开发者与数据库交互的核心手段,直接影响数据操作的效率和便捷性,本文将从命令行工具、图形化工具、编程语言集成工具、云服务连接工具和API测试工具五大出发,结合实际应用场景,地解析各类工具的特点与选择逻辑。
命令行工具:高效操作的基石
命令行工具是数据库连接的最原始方式,适合熟悉终端操作的开发者,尤其在批量处理和脚本开发中表现突出。
mysql -u 用户名 -p 密码 数据库名
命令连接数据库,支持SQL语句执行与数据管理,适合快速验证查询逻辑。 图形化工具:可视化操作的优选
图形化工具通过界面化设计降低学习成本,适合非技术背景的用户或需要直观操作的场景。
编程语言集成工具:开发中的无缝衔接
编程语言集成工具将数据库连接嵌入代码逻辑,是应用程序与数据库交互的桥梁。
云服务连接工具:云端数据库的高效管理
随着云技术普及,云服务连接工具成为管理分布式数据库的关键,尤其在云原生架构中不可或缺。
API测试工具:接口调试的利器
API测试工具不仅用于连接数据库,还可模拟请求验证接口逻辑,是开发与运维协作的重要工具。
如何选择适合的数据库连接工具?
深入解析:数据库连接工具的核心价值
数据库连接工具的核心价值在于简化数据交互流程,提升开发效率,命令行工具通过直接执行SQL语句减少中间环节,而图形化工具通过可视化界面降低操作门槛,在云服务场景中,连接工具还承担了资源管理与监控的职责,如AWS RDS提供实时性能监控和自动备份,确保数据库稳定运行,API测试工具通过模拟请求验证接口逻辑,帮助开发者提前发现数据交互问题,避免上线后出现严重故障。
对比分析:不同工具的适用边界
进阶建议:如何优化数据库连接效率?
DBUtils
或Java的HikariCP
,避免频繁建立和关闭连接,提升应用性能。 数据库连接工具的未来趋势
随着数据库技术的演进,连接工具正朝着智能化和一体化方向发展,AI辅助的SQL生成工具(如DBeaver的智能提示)正在减少人工编写SQL的复杂度,而云原生工具(如AWS RDS)则通过自动化运维降低管理成本,工具将更注重与开发框架的深度集成,以及跨平台兼容性,成为开发者不可或缺的生产力工具,选择合适的连接工具,不仅能提升工作效率,还能为系统的稳定性和安全性提供保障。
JSP(JavaServer Pages)是一种动态网页技术,它允许开发人员使用Java语言编写服务器端代码,嵌入到HTML页面中,JSP页面由HTML和Java代码组成,通过JSP引擎在服务器上执行,生成HTML页面返回给客户端,JSP技术简化了Java Web应用程序的开发过程,提高了开发效率,...
FastReport报表编辑器是一款功能强大的报表设计工具,支持多种编程语言和数据库连接,用户可轻松创建、编辑和打印各种报表,具备丰富的图表、统计和数据分析功能,它具有直观的操作界面,易于上手,同时支持多种输出格式,包括PDF、Excel、Word等,满足不同用户的需求。了解FastReport报表...
JDK下载步骤如下:访问Oracle官方网站或OpenJDK官方网站;选择合适的JDK版本(如Java 8、11等)和操作系统版本;点击下载链接,选择合适的安装包(如tar.gz或zip格式);下载完成后,解压安装包到指定目录;在系统环境变量中配置JAVA_HOME和PATH变量,确保JDK路径正确...
jQuery是一个快速、小型且功能丰富的JavaScript库,它简化了HTML文档的遍历、事件处理、动画和Ajax交互,通过选择器,它可以轻松地选取和操作HTML元素,减少了编写和维护JavaScript代码的工作量,jQuery广泛应用于网页开发中,帮助开发者创建动态和交互式网页应用。什么是jQ...
在众多手机C语言编译器中,推荐以下几款好用的应用:1. C语言编译器:功能全面,支持多种编译选项,界面简洁,2. C语言编程:内置代码示例,方便学习和实践,3. C语言调试器:支持断点、单步执行等功能,方便调试,这些应用均支持Android和iOS系统,能满足日常C语言编程需求。手机上好用的C语言编...
这款免费PPT模板下载App提供海量免费PPT模板资源,用户可轻松下载并应用于各类演示文稿,涵盖商务、教育、创意等多种风格,操作简便,支持在线预览和一键下载,助力用户快速制作专业、美观的PPT。 大家好,我最近在找一款可以免费下载PPT模板的APP,因为我经常需要制作一些简单的演示文稿,但不想花费...